Estimation of technological efficiency
The principle of technological efficiency estimation is as follows: efficiency criteria (rate of recovery, recovery factor, water oil ratio and other) versus criteria based on geological and technological parameters of concrete development object. These criteria compared to the current values (by a project). The degree of discrepancy between these values is a measure of the field development system efficiency. If field development system confesses as non-effective then dependences are used to identify ways to improve it.
Potential of hydrocarbon production rate and the necessary values of technological parameters (number of wells, volume of injection agents and other) are defined by the developed algorithm.
